Ann Posted October 7 Share Posted October 7 This is a very long thread. While I don’t agree with all his conclusions (I blame coaching, OL, receivers the most), he does make some good points. This is from the last post in the thread: Final thoughts - while I blame Sean McDermott for the decision to throw at the end of the game, he put the ball in his franchise QB’s hands and said “win the game.” Allen could not come through - tough day all around for him, maybe his worst ever in a game he didn’t record a turnover But you can’t place this loss entirely at Allen or McDermott’s feet The pass catchers were nearly a non factor without Khalil Shakir. Bills needs some major help along the outside if they hope to go anywhere come postseason time. Dalton Kincaid has been the biggest disappointment - he looks like an average tight end at best Also, the offensive line has struggled mightily the past two weeks. Spencer Brown has shown inconsistencies and O’Cyrus Torrence has not had a good sophomore year. Allen was running for his life early in the game Defensively, the Bills performed well but it wasn’t enough and once again they played incredibly soft coverage to end the game when Houston was simply trying for a field goal - confounding. Buffalo’s pass rush performed better than I had originally thought, while the secondary held its own outside of the early breakdown from Bishop But another tough loss for the Bills. While questions will swirl surrounding McDermott’s late-game decision making, the sky is not falling and this team is nowhere near out of it The AFC East stinks and the Bills will likely walk into the playoffs. But I’m not sure we can expect much more from this group, as a red-hot start has quickly faded, causing some of the preseason questions many had about this team to resurface One goal for the Bills this week: just don’t lose to the god damn Jets. I think a 4-2 start is reasonable considering the tough slate Buffalo will have endured the first six weeks 2 Quote Link to comment Share on other sites More sharing options...
